My Students

I am a first-year teacher working with about 75 8th graders. We are from a rural area and the majority of my students come from low-income families. Unfortunately, simple joys, like curling up to read a good book, are foreign to my students. They haven't experienced chasing a wild animal through the desert of Africa, or hid in a bunker from the Germans. They haven't gotten to witness the world at Hogwarts School or saved the owls from construction, and I want them to have that. Reading was always my escape from reality, and as a teacher, I hope to give my students the gift of reading. It is a way to live 1,000 lifetimes in the span of our one and experience cultures and time-periods that we will never get to experience in real-life.

Some of my students need this escape into a different reality from their own and with an average reading level of 4th grade, I am in need of books that will help get my non-readers excited for reading.

I primarily teach students that read well below 8th grade level. Their low levels are a combination of poor reading comprehension skills, poor vocabulary skills, and an overall lack of interest in reading due to years of it being deemed "uncool." Because they lack the basic reading comprehension skills needed to understand the story, reading isn't as enjoyable as it should be.

I am in need of graphic novels for my classroom. I am a first-year teacher and lack a lot of the resources that my experienced coworkers have in their classrooms. The books I do have are great for my more mature readers, but the addition of graphic novels would help me reach ALL of my students. Graphic novels help with comprehension and give students the confidence to complete an interesting book that could be daunting in chapter-book form. They make reading more enjoyable and open the door for that student who has a history of hating to read, and makes him want to read again and again.
